For the 2025-26 school year, there are 5 private schools serving 1,376 students in 68516, NE (there are 9 public schools, serving 5,003 public students). 22% of all K-12 students in 68516, NE are educated in private schools (compared to the NE state average of 11%).
The top ranked private schools in 68516, NE include Lincoln Christian Elem/jr-sr, St. Michael Catholic School, and St. Peter Catholic School.
